Hi all,

I'm trying to get my anonymization tool to support Horos.  Currently my default anonymization profile is very intrusive and basically removes everything that's unnecessary for machine learning, but people are asking to use it for anonymizing data for people using horos to view.  My default profile breaks compatibility with Horos.  Does anyone know if there is a list of tags required by Horos?

Hi,

Yes, it is called the DICOM standard... make sure your anonymized files are still valid DICOM.

The spec is a bit hard to digest, but the Innolitics DICOM spec browser is much easier to work with. https://dicom.innolitics.com/ciods . Look at the IOD for the SOP class you are de-identifying to see what is required.
Things to know:
For modules - (M)anditory, (U)ser Optional
For tags within modules - 1 required, 2 required, but may be set to null, 3 optional, 1C 2C required under some condition, read the spec to see what condition.

You will note that there are extremely few required tags. Mostly UIDs and other obviously necessary stuff.

A tool that might help you is David Clunie’s DICOM validator. https://www.dclunie.com/dicom3tools/dciodvfy.html

David Clunie also has a short presentation on de-identification that might be worth looking at. https://www.dclunie.com/papers/D2_1045_Clunie_Deidentification.pdf
